Location and Accessibility
BWCA Campsite #2307 is situated on Fishhook Lake, deep within the Superior National Forest near the international border. The provided address of West Cook, MN 55604, USA, refers to the general outfitting and access area along the Gunflint Trail corridor, near Grand Marais.
Access to Campsite #2307 is fundamentally a wilderness journey and requires a permit reservation for a specific entry point. Based on its location on Fishhook Lake and the Brule Lake Trail, the common entry points used to reach the area include Entry Point #78 (Brule Lake Trail) or Entry Point #41 (Brule Lake), both of which are accessed via the Brule Lake Road off the Gunflint Trail (County Road 12).

Services Offered
As a designated wilderness campsite within the BWCAW, Campsite #2307 provides only the most essential, standardized services to ensure a sustainable experience while adhering to strict 'Leave No Trace' principles. All sites are intended for one group (maximum 9 people and 4 watercraft) at a time.

It is important to note what is not provided: No potable drinking water (all water must be filtered or boiled from the lake), no electricity, no trash disposal (all refuse must be packed out), no picnic tables, and no established shelters.
